The track is a 2010 reimagining of 1994 club hit. While many listeners interpret it as a song about individual perception and the power of love, Kristine W wrote the original lyrics during a period of deep depression following the sudden death of her stepfather.
Phonique’s rework was specifically designed for "maximal impact" on international dancefloors outside of North America. It has since been remixed by numerous artists, including , Vintage Culture , and AKA AKA , resulting in a vast collection of versions that range from upbeat melodic house to downtempo edits.
